I think it's time to purchase a Garmin 396. I've been wanting one for quite some time now due to its ability to download and view in-flight weather reports. I was doing some cross country and saw some particular clouds in the distance and without being followed by center, I didn't have any weather info. I could have called flight watch, but enjoying the flight too much and didn't want to break into other pilots giving pireps I didn't want to break in.

So, I made a bid on E-bay and we'll see how it turns out. So far, I'm the highest bidder at $1400, but with 18 hours to go, I'm sure I'll have some visitors.

I've looked on XM radion's website and found the in-flight weather subscription cost $75.00 for the activation fee and then either $29.99 a month or their deluxe version at $49.99 a month. XM pricing plan website
